Personas
Personas
dotCMS offers persona-driven content targeting and personalization, where the persona definition can be set on multiple characteristics such as device type, referring URL, Geolocation, Tags, etc. During the authoring process, pages can be previewed as the different personas and on different devices to make sure the right experience is delivered at all times.
Geo-Targeting
Geo-Targeting
Geo-targeting can be set up as granularly as you need: city, state, county or country level. dotCMS has an interactive radius tool to help the marketing team get the geo-targeting settings laser focused.

Rules Engine
Rules Engine
Using the dotCMS Rules Engine, adding all rule simple or complex does not require any coding expertise and is supported by an intuitive UI. This means rules can be easily created by marketing teams. In addition, dotCMS offers inline editing of targeting rules to make the experience for marketers even easier.
Content Governance & Approval
Every business that is digital today exposes its corporate and marketing content to the public over various touchpoints. And with the rise of the Internet of Things (IoT), this number increases exponentially and puts an even higher demand on enterprises to produce more content. This becomes an issue for those companies operating in a controlled industry, like pharmaceutical, medical, finance, where strict content governance and approval is required.
To simplify content governance, dotCMS offers a content approval workflow and publication module with features like Four-Eyes Approval and Action Groups that can be personalized with NoCode drag and drop, making it easy to deliver the content your audience requires while mitigating the risk.
